What is Emphysema?
Emphysema is a chronic respiratory disease classified under ch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D). This condition results in the gradual damage of the air sacs in the lungs, causing a decrease in respiratory function. Secret attributes of emphysema include:
Shortness of Breath: Initially occurring throughout physical exertion, this might progress to a state where breathlessness occurs even at rest.Chronic Cough: This can in some cases accompany phlegm production.Wheezing: A characteristic indication of air passage constricting in the lungs.Causes of Emphysema
While cigarette smoking is the leading cause of emphysema, numerous ecological and occupational elements contribute considerably to its advancement, especially for those operating in industries with high direct exposure to dangerous chemicals and contaminants.
Occupational Exposure in Railroad Workers
Railroad employees may undergo different environmental risks, consisting of:
Diesel Exhaust: Frequent exposure to diesel fumes has been established as a risk aspect for lung illness, consisting of emphysema.Inhalation of Silica Dust: This might take place during building and maintenance tasks on railways.Direct exposure to Asbestos: Historically used in insulation, asbestos exposure has long-lasting breathing health implications.Chemical Exposures: Contact with harmful products and chemicals throughout upkeep work may lead to breathing problems.Railroad Settlement Emphysema: A Legal Perspective
Railroad workers, affected by emphysema due to occupational dangers, may get approved for settlements under the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A). FELA offers railroad staff members with protection and payment for injuries sustained on the task, consisting of conditions established through occupational exposure.
The Legal Process for Settlements
Here's a general outline of how the settlement procedure often works for railroad employees detected with emphysema:
Documentation of Exposure: Employees must supply evidence of their direct exposure to harmful substances while working.Medical Diagnosis: A clear medical diagnosis of emphysema from a competent doctor is required.Showing Liability: The concern shifts to the employee to prove that the company ignored their responsibility to offer a safe working environment.Pursuing Compensation: If the claim is valid, settlement may cover medical expenses, lost incomes, and discomfort and suffering.Possible Compensation Amounts

Is there a time frame to sue?
Yes, there specify statutes of limitations for filing FELA claims. Usually, claims should be submitted within 3 years from the date of injury or the date you ended up being mindful of the work-related condition.
